Preguntas frecuentes sobre apartamentos Reja de Entrada Automática en Hawthorne

Cuál es el apartamento Reja de Entrada Automática más barato en Hawthorne?

Actualmente el apartamento Reja de Entrada Automática más asequible en Hawthorne está en 10112 Felton Ave listado en $1,329.

Cuál es la renta media de un apartamento Reja de Entrada Automática en Hawthorne?

El alquiler medio de un apartamento Reja de Entrada Automática en Hawthorne es $2,238.

¿Cuál es el apartamento de alquiler Reja de Entrada Automática más grande en Hawthorne?

A día de hoy el apartamento Reja de Entrada Automática con más metros cuadrados en Hawthorne una unidad de 1,699 a partir de $3,231 en Hollywood Park Residences.

¿Cuál es el tamaño medio de los apartamentos de alquiler Reja de Entrada Automática en Hawthorne?

El tamaño medio de un apartamento de alquiler Reja de Entrada Automática en Hawthorne es actualmente de 663 sq ft.
